How Does Reverse Osmosis Work?
At its core, reverse osmosis (RO) is a water purification process that removes contaminants by pushing water through a specialized semi-permeable membrane.
Normally, in natural osmosis, water moves through a membrane from an area of lower concentration to higher concentration. Reverse osmosis flips that process.
Instead of allowing water to move naturally, the system uses pressure to force water through the membrane. As water passes through, the membrane blocks impurities, chemicals, and dissolved solids. The system then separates clean water from waste water.
This process effectively removes many common contaminants found in tap water, including:
- Lead
- Chlorine
- Fluoride
- Nitrates
- Arsenic
- Sediment
- Certain bacteria and viruses
Because of this powerful filtration capability, reverse osmosis systems have become one of the most effective solutions for improving water quality in homes and businesses.
Key Components of a Reverse Osmosis System
To fully understand how reverse osmosis works, it helps to look at the main parts of the system. Each component plays an important role in delivering clean and safe water.
1. Pre-Filters
Pre-filters remove larger particles before water reaches the membrane. These filters often eliminate sediment, rust, dirt, and chlorine.
Removing these contaminants first protects the membrane and improves system efficiency.
2. The Reverse Osmosis Membrane
The membrane acts as the heart of the RO system. It contains microscopic pores that allow water molecules to pass while blocking larger particles and dissolved impurities.
This stage removes most of the contaminants present in the water supply.
3. Storage Tank
Once purified, the clean water flows into a storage tank. This tank ensures that filtered water remains readily available whenever you need it.
4. Post-Filter
Before water reaches your faucet, it passes through a final polishing filter. This stage improves taste and removes any remaining odors.
Together, these components create a highly efficient filtration process that produces fresh, clean drinking water.
What Contaminants Does Reverse Osmosis Remove?
One reason reverse osmosis remains so popular is its ability to remove a wide range of contaminants.
RO systems can reduce or eliminate:
- Total dissolved solids (TDS)
- Heavy metals such as lead and mercury
- Chlorine and chloramine
- Pesticides and herbicides
- Industrial chemicals
- Microplastics
Because the process targets both visible and microscopic contaminants, it dramatically improves water taste, odor, and clarity.

Benefits of Reverse Osmosis Filtration
Understanding how reverse osmosis works also reveals why it provides so many advantages.
Better-Tasting Drinking Water
RO filtration removes chlorine, minerals, and chemicals that affect flavor. The result is crisp, clean drinking water.
Improved Health and Safety
By reducing harmful contaminants, reverse osmosis systems help protect families from potentially dangerous substances.
Cost Savings Over Bottled Water
Many households spend hundreds of dollars each year on bottled water. A reverse osmosis system provides purified water directly from your tap, reducing long-term costs.
Protection for Appliances
Filtered water contains fewer minerals and sediments. This helps extend the lifespan of appliances such as coffee makers, dishwashers, and ice machines.
